Collaborative Migration Management in the Americas

Navigating the Complexities of Migration and Border Management in the Americas: A Path Towards Collaborative Solutions

The movement of people across borders in the Americas presents a multifaceted challenge demanding innovative and collaborative solutions. This dynamic landscape necessitates a unified approach from North and South America, recognizing the significant impact of migration on regional stability, economic prosperity, and international relations. This article explores the contemporary issues shaping migration and border management, emphasizing the urgent need for cohesive strategies and collaborative partnerships.

The Rising Tide of Migration: Recent years have witnessed a surge in migration flows throughout the Americas, fueled by a complex interplay of factors. Economic disparities, political instability, escalating climate change impacts, and persistent violence drive individuals from their homes, creating significant challenges for receiving nations. A concerted, collaborative response is crucial to effectively address this evolving situation.

Strengthening Border Security and Management: Effective border security is paramount. However, a purely security-focused approach is insufficient. True success hinges on collaborative information sharing, intelligence cooperation, and the adoption of best practices among North and South American nations. This shared approach ensures the safe and orderly movement of people while enhancing national security.

Expanding Legal Migration Pathways: The creation and expansion of legal migration channels is a critical component of any effective strategy. By streamlining immigration processes, facilitating family reunification, and fostering labor mobility programs that meet the demands of both sending and receiving countries, we can significantly reduce irregular migration and protect vulnerable populations.

Upholding Human Rights: Human rights must remain at the forefront of all migration policies. Collaboration must focus on guaranteeing access to essential services – healthcare, education, and legal aid – for all migrants. Simultaneously, combating human trafficking and smuggling requires a unified and relentless effort across borders.

Addressing Root Causes: Sustainable solutions necessitate addressing the underlying drivers of migration. This requires collaborative initiatives targeting poverty, inequality, and political instability – the root causes that force displacement and migration. Joint development programs and conflict resolution efforts are vital in addressing these complex issues.

Leveraging Regional Integration: Regional integration initiatives, such as the USMCA (formerly NAFTA) and other regional organizations, offer a framework for enhanced cooperation on migration issues. Aligning policies, sharing resources, and harmonizing standards can facilitate a more coordinated and effective response to migration challenges.

Knowledge Sharing and Best Practices: The exchange of knowledge, experiences, and best practices among North and South American nations is paramount. This collaborative learning process can lead to improvements in policy development, border management procedures, and the overall effectiveness of migration management strategies.

International Partnerships: Collaboration with international organizations, such as the United Nations and the International Organization for Migration (IOM), significantly strengthens national efforts. These organizations offer vital technical assistance, capacity building programs, and crucial coordination support.

Recognizing the Economic Benefits: Migration can be a powerful engine for economic growth in both sending and receiving countries. Policies should be designed to maximize these benefits, fostering inclusive growth and promoting economic opportunities for all.

Combating Xenophobia and Discrimination: Building inclusive societies that value diversity and reject xenophobia and discrimination is essential. Promoting social cohesion and ensuring the well-being of migrants requires a concerted effort to challenge prejudice and foster mutual understanding.

Climate Change and Migration: Climate change is an emerging driver of migration in the Americas. Addressing its impact requires collaborative climate adaptation and mitigation strategies to reduce displacement and provide support to climate migrants.

Data-Driven Decision Making: Accurate and reliable data is fundamental for evidence-based policymaking. Joint data collection, analysis, and sharing initiatives among nations are crucial for a comprehensive understanding of migration trends and patterns.

Investing in Border Infrastructure: Strategic investments in modernizing border infrastructure can significantly improve efficiency and security. Collaboration on upgrading border facilities, implementing advanced technologies, and promoting interoperability among systems is essential.

Public Awareness and Education: Combating misinformation and fostering informed public discourse is vital. Targeted public awareness campaigns can dispel harmful myths, promoting empathy and understanding towards migrants.

Strengthening Expertise in International Relations: Cultivating expertise in international relations and diplomacy is essential. This specialized knowledge base is critical for facilitating constructive dialogue, forging effective partnerships, and developing policies that promote regional cooperation.

Conclusion: A collaborative approach to migration and border management in the Americas is not merely desirable; it is imperative. By fostering unity, enhancing cooperation, and prioritizing human rights, we can build a future where migration is managed effectively, its benefits are maximized, and the challenges it presents are met with thoughtful, coordinated solutions. This collective endeavor requires dedication, innovation, and the unwavering commitment to build a more just and equitable future for all.
